Add support for partial redefs to the fast register allocator.
A partial redef now triggers a reload if required. Also don't add <imp-def,dead> operands for physical superregisters. Kill flags are still treated as full register kills, and <imp-use,kill> operands are added for physical superregisters as before.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@104167 91177308-0d34-0410-b5e6-96231b3b80d8
